Counting rational points on cubic hypersurfaces

Let X be a geometrically integral projective cubic hypersurface defined over the rationals, with dimension D and singular locus of dimension at most D-4. For any \epsilon>0, we show that X contains O(B^{D+\epsilon}) rational points of height at most B. The implied constant in this estimate depends upon the choice of \epsilon and the coefficients of the cubic form defining X.
